Transaction 62ba4100b90f2fba1a3b9105e46bc211e16a971a3f98f535b74556be78006e39

2 Input
2 Outputs
  • 62ba4100b90f2fba1a3b9105e46bc211e16a971a3f98f535b74556be78006e39:0
  • value  168777
    address  2NFzh71qE61LjeRtMM3RyDxXCz41Cbj4XHk
  • 62ba4100b90f2fba1a3b9105e46bc211e16a971a3f98f535b74556be78006e39:1
  • value  1051648
    address  tb1qx7z3ctafdmuus46ruuxlwrr6wnqj52q9j4gg4q